Size and Display Space

I always measure my display area before buying any village accessory. An ice skating rink can become the centerpiece of a winter scene, so I make sure I have enough room around it for skaters, buildings, and lights. If I’m working with a smaller shelf or table, I choose a version that won’t overwhelm the space but still stands out nicely.

Ease of Setup and Storage

I also think about how easy it is to set up and put away. Some village pieces are simple to place, while others need extra care because of delicate parts. I prefer something that doesn’t take too much effort to arrange but still looks impressive once it’s displayed. Storage is important too, so I like to keep the original packaging if possible.
